How to "Build American" Right with Stephen Miran
Mounting geopolitical tensions have made reindustrialization more of a national security issue. The current administration’s approach of subsidizing unprofitable sectors and hampering the supply-side makes it more expensive to build in the U.S. and weakens national security. What would be the free-market solution to these problems?
To learn about how aggressive supply-side reforms can address these issues, join the Adam Smith Society for a virtual discussion with Manhattan Institute fellow Stephen Miran on his recent piece, “How to ‘Build American’ Right.”
Related reading: www.city-journal.org/article/how-to-build-american-right

Steve Hanke and David Autor on Free Trade
มุมมอง 2673 ปีที่แล้ว
Classical liberalism has long understood free trade to be a boon for all involved. By producing according to each’s comparative advantage, countries can lift themselves out of poverty and consumers can access affordable goods.
